Advanced Onion Router features and specs

  • Enhanced Privacy
    Advanced Onion Router provides users with the ability to browse the internet anonymously, protecting their personal data and preventing tracking by third parties.
  • Increased Security
    By routing internet traffic through multiple servers, it helps safeguard against surveillance and hacking attempts, making it harder for attackers to intercept communications.
  • Bypass Censorship
    It allows users to access websites and content that may be restricted or censored in their region, providing an open internet experience.

Possible disadvantages of Advanced Onion Router

  • Decreased Speed
    The multi-layered routing can result in slower internet speeds due to increased latency and decreased bandwidth.
  • Technical Complexity
    Set-up and configuration can be challenging for non-technical users, requiring a certain level of expertise to properly ensure anonymity and security.
  • Compatibility Issues
    There may be compatibility problems with certain websites or applications, which could refuse connections from known proxy servers.

@imqueue features and specs

  • TypeScript-first design
    imqueue is built with TypeScript at its core, providing strong typing, better IDE support, and compile-time error checking, which helps catch bugs early and improves the developer experience when building microservices.
  • RPC-style messaging abstraction
    It simplifies inter-service communication by abstracting away the complexities of message queue protocols, allowing developers to make calls that feel like local function calls while the underlying complexity of message passing is handled by the framework.
  • Built on RabbitMQ
    By leveraging RabbitMQ as its message broker, imqueue benefits from a mature, battle-tested messaging system with reliable delivery guarantees, clustering support, and a large ecosystem of tools and documentation.
  • Code generation and tooling
    imqueue provides CLI tools and code generation capabilities that can automatically create service clients and boilerplate code, reducing repetitive work and helping maintain consistency across microservices.
  • Microservices-focused architecture
    The framework is specifically designed for building distributed microservices systems, offering features like service discovery and structured communication patterns that address common challenges in distributed system design.

Possible disadvantages of @imqueue

  • Smaller community and ecosystem
    Compared to more mainstream microservices frameworks, imqueue has a relatively small user base and community, which can mean fewer third-party resources, tutorials, Stack Overflow answers, and community-contributed plugins or extensions.
  • Limited documentation depth
    While basic documentation exists, some users report that advanced use cases, edge cases, and troubleshooting guides are not as thoroughly documented as more established frameworks, requiring more trial-and-error or direct code inspection.
  • RabbitMQ dependency lock-in
    Being tightly coupled to RabbitMQ means teams must adopt and manage this specific message broker, which could be a limitation for organizations that prefer or already use alternative messaging systems like Kafka, NATS, or AWS SQS.
  • Learning curve for framework-specific patterns
    Developers need to learn imqueue's specific conventions, decorators, and architectural patterns, which adds an additional learning curve on top of understanding TypeScript and general microservices concepts.
  • Potential scalability concerns for very large systems
    As with many queue-based RPC frameworks, extremely high-throughput or very large-scale distributed systems may encounter performance bottlenecks or require significant additional configuration and tuning of the underlying RabbitMQ infrastructure.
